Sam Robson returns to the pod for a full review of J1 Matchday 4, while there's also a full debut from Alex Bishop, who joins us at the start of the episode to chat about new table toppers FC Tokyo.
Alex and Sam discuss Tokyo's home win over Nagoya that saw them leapfrog Grampus to the summit, the capital club's progression in their second season under Kenta Hasegawa, and whether that will be sustainable in the long term (to 17:03).
Then after we bid Alex farewell, Sam and I run the rule over the other results, beginning with Oita's meteoric rise to third following their excellent home win over Yokohama, and working our way down the table before finishing with the matchday's only draw, between Kobe and Shimizu (to 56:55). We finish off the episode with a chat about Hajime Moriyasu's experimental Japan squad, ahead of the friendlies against Colombia and Bolivia.
